The molecular formula represents the number of atoms of each element present in a molecule. In this case, the compound has 18 carbon (C) atoms, 18 hydrogen (H) atoms, and 2 bromine (Br) atoms.
Explanation
The structure describes the arrangement of atoms in the molecule. 1,1'-Biphenyl, 2,2'-dibromo-4,4',5,5'-tetramethyl- consists of two benzene rings linked together (biphenyl), with two bromine atoms attached to the 2,2' positions and four methyl groups (CH3) attached to the 4,4',5,5' positions.
Explanation
A derivative is a compound that is structurally related to another compound, in this case, biphenyl. The presence of bromine and methyl groups differentiates 1,1'-Biphenyl, 2,2'-dibromo-4,4',5,5'-tetramethyl- from the parent compound, biphenyl.

Check Digit Verification of cas no
The CAS Registry Mumber 211434-29-6 includes 9 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 6 digits, 2,1,1,4,3 and 4 respectively; the second part has 2 digits, 2 and 9 respectively.
Calculate Digit Verification of CAS Registry Number 211434-29:
(8*2)+(7*1)+(6*1)+(5*4)+(4*3)+(3*4)+(2*2)+(1*9)=86
86 % 10 = 6
So 211434-29-6 is a valid CAS Registry Number.
